Lanxin Robotics logo humanoid guide

Lanxin Robotics

VB2 is a humanoid robot developed by Lanxin Robotics for advanced research and industrial experimentation. It builds on earlier platforms with improved mobility, manipulation, and system integration. The robot targets real-world testing in controlled environments.

Specifications and details:

Availability In production
Nationality China
Website https://www.lanxinrobotics.com/
Degrees of freedom, overall ~45–50
Degrees of freedom, hands ~6–7 per hand
Height [cm] ~170
Max speed (km/h) 7
Strength [kg] 12
Weight [kg] ~65–75
Runtime pr charge (hours) ~2–3
Safe with humans Yes
CPU/GPU Industrial PC with AI accelerator
Ingress protection N/A
Camera resolution Stereo RGB vision
Connectivity Ethernet, Wi‑Fi
Operating system Linux-based robotics OS
LLM integration Possible via external integration
Latency glass to action N/A
Motor tech High-torque electric servo motors
Gear tech Harmonic reducers
Main structural material Aluminum alloy frame with composite covers
Number of fingers 5 per hand
Main market embodied AI, Industrial research, logistics
Verified Not verified
Walking Speed [km/h] N/A
Shipping Size N/A
Color White
Manufacturer Lanxin Robotics

Description

VB2 humanoid robot is a human-scale humanoid robot designed for practical experimentation. It walks on two legs and operates with two arms and hands. As a result, it supports tasks that require human-like reach and posture. The platform focuses on stability and repeatability.

The robot emphasizes smooth motion and controlled interaction. Therefore, it moves at moderate speeds and avoids sudden actions. This improves safety when operating near people. Its form factor suits laboratories and pilot industrial spaces.
